Man just turbo the Y7. You can easily get 200 WHP for under 1k! Dont just jump on Swap bandwagon because it cost lots of money compared to just sticking w/ what you have and making more power that way. Exspecially when you look @ the cost of swap plus goodies to even make it fast.. I run 12.9 @ 114 on my Stock Z6 on Street tires "Falken Ziex" w/ tiny *** 42/48 T3 @10lbs on HMT setup which cost me about 700 to piece together and finish
Do some searching before making any decision's.
